A 16x12 pergola is a rectangular pergola size with a roof that measures 16 feet wide by 12 feet deep, creating 192 square feet of covered area. The wider 16-foot side gives this pergola a strong outdoor-room feel, while the 12-foot depth keeps the layout practical for patios, decks, poolside spaces, and luxury backyard remodels.
This size works especially well when the goal is to create an outdoor living room rather than a small dining-only patio. A 16x12 pergola gives a homeowner enough width for a large sectional, coffee table, and lounge chairs without forcing the seating group into a narrow walkway.
For homeowners comparing styles, this size can be planned as a Traditional Pergola, a Modern Pergola, or a Rainproof Patio Cover. It is also available in both freestanding and attached configurations, depending on whether the structure should stand independently or extend from the home.

The primary furniture layout for a 16x12 pergola is a large sectional with a coffee table and lounge chairs. This layout uses the 16-foot width to create a full outdoor living room while still leaving the 12-foot depth available for seating clearance, table access, and walking space.
For dining, this pergola size can support a substantial outdoor dining layout, but its strongest planning advantage is lounge-oriented. A dining table can fit comfortably, yet the rectangular proportions are especially effective when the homeowner wants a covered seating area that feels more like an outdoor family room than a simple dining terrace.
When comparing orientation, a 12x16 pergola uses the same 192 square feet in a rotated footprint. The 16x12 layout is better when the wider side should face the yard, pool, or view, while the 12x16 layout is better when the space needs more depth extending outward from the house.

Post placement has a significant impact on usable space beneath the pergola. Traditional pergolas allow posts to remain in the corners or be inset toward the center of the structure, providing flexibility when designing around furniture or existing patios. Before finalizing the installation, consider how the pergola will be oriented relative to the afternoon sun. Rotating the structure or changing the direction of the roof slats can significantly affect when different portions of the outdoor room receive shade throughout the day. Planning this orientation early often has a greater impact on everyday comfort than increasing the overall pergola size.

Although a 16x12 pergola covers 192 square feet, choosing the right size is often less about total square footage than how that space is distributed. The 16-foot width creates a noticeably broader outdoor room than smaller alternatives, while the 12-foot depth keeps the structure comfortable on many existing patios and decks. Comparing nearby pergola sizes helps determine whether your project would benefit more from additional width, additional depth, or a different overall footprint.
| Pergola Size | Covered Area | Best Planning Fit |
|---|---|---|
| 14x12 Pergola | 168 sq ft | Smaller outdoor living areas where a sectional or conversation set is desired but available patio space is more limited. |
| 16x12 Pergola | 192 sq ft | Large outdoor living room with a sectional, coffee table, lounge chairs, and generous circulation. |
| 18x12 Pergola | 216 sq ft | Projects needing additional seating capacity, larger entertaining groups, or greater separation between activity zones. |
The primary difference is width. A 16x12 pergola provides two additional feet across the front of the outdoor room, making it easier to accommodate larger sectional seating, wider furniture arrangements, or increased circulation between seating and adjacent landscaping. Homeowners who consistently entertain larger groups often appreciate the additional flexibility.
Moving to an 18x12 pergola increases the width again while maintaining the same depth. That additional space becomes valuable when planning multiple seating zones or accommodating larger groups, but it also requires a proportionally larger patio or backyard. If a single outdoor living room is the primary objective, a 16x12 pergola often provides a balanced solution without occupying unnecessary space.
Both pergolas cover the same 192 square feet, but they serve different planning goals. A 16x12 pergola emphasizes width, making it ideal when the primary view, pool, or entertaining space extends across the backyard. A 12x16 pergola emphasizes depth instead, making it a stronger choice when the pergola projects outward from the home or must fit a narrower side yard or patio.
